Transaction 43f705d121c6bd07d40ff0af1fbd4812917aaf1493ce585e6edc484efdfede86

2 Input
2 Outputs
  • 43f705d121c6bd07d40ff0af1fbd4812917aaf1493ce585e6edc484efdfede86:0
  • value  27527
    address  bc1q7g0vm73k5g03g68x5gx9twcry5dll26zu5ztyd
  • 43f705d121c6bd07d40ff0af1fbd4812917aaf1493ce585e6edc484efdfede86:1
  • value  100664
    address  3HeBz8hVsJeDDeGv4Yw3mSwo14PovCvW5A